Fodor's Expert Review 7132 Thermal Baths
Designed by Swiss architect Peter Zumthor—and made from 60,000 slabs of local quartzite—the 7132 Therme is built into the side of a mountain in a remote Graubünden valley. Focusing on the serene, primal experience of bathing, the therapies and treatments offered are designed to relieve tension and pamper; think body wraps and peelings, breathing and visualization techniques, personalized facials, and massages. Seven different pools in a range of temperatures are available, including a 36-degree Celsius (96.8-degree Fahrenheit) outdoor pool and an exclusive sound bath resonance room linking the rejuvenating powers of water and sound. Exclusive nighttime soaks from 11 pm to 1 am Wednesday, Friday, and Sunday are available to guests of the 7132 hotels.
